What is PSI?

PSI stands for kilos in line with square inch and is a measure of strain. In the sector of power washing, it suggests the power with which water is expelled from the nozzle of a tension washing machine. The larger the PSI, the more successful the cleansing movement may be. However, simply by too prime of a PSI can smash surfaces like wooden or refined siding.

What PSI Should I Use for Pressure Washing?

This in reality depends on what you might be looking to clear! Here’s a accessible chart:

| Surface Type | Recommended PSI | |----------------------|------------------| | Concrete/Brick | 3000 - 4000 | | Wood Decks | 1200 - 1500 | | Vehicles | 1200 - 1900 | | Siding (Vinyl) | 2000 - 2500 |

What Does SH Mean For Pressure Washing?

In terms of chemical programs in the time of pressure washing, "SH" stands for Sodium Hypochlorite—a familiar bleach utilized in cleaning treatments focused at mould and mould removing.
